Transaction 32ecc9450056d5d8be90c56e7e605342b8a9d9eec87c426f31f4d8b9a85a59e2

1 Input
2 Outputs
  • 32ecc9450056d5d8be90c56e7e605342b8a9d9eec87c426f31f4d8b9a85a59e2:0
  • value  81628883200
    address  12egR5t85E7dncXCK2H42GWkg72zSU2DxG
  • 32ecc9450056d5d8be90c56e7e605342b8a9d9eec87c426f31f4d8b9a85a59e2:1
  • value  22180000
    address  1KSwQ14SgcwqNGUfJaSyWZJmQuaVM1jyD1